Thumbs down Interior Rear Lights won't come on with switch

W140
1993 300SD

When I hit the switch in overhead dome light unit to turn on the rear interior lights, only the 1 center light turns on. The 2 side reading lamps do not. These 2 side reading lamps do turn on though when the rear doors are opened or the button is pressed on them.

I know for a fact these 2 reading lights should turn on when the switch is flicked, as I saw it work in another W140. I even took the switch out from a working W140, but it did not fix it.

The only fuse I found for the rear lights was in the trunk.

Anyone have insight on whether a relay is the cause or know where the wires from the 2 readings lights conect to.

You're right. I had a chance to check a 1995 W140 and it works exactly like my 1993 with only the centre rear dome light iluminating when the rear doors are opened. Meanwhile the 1992 W140 I checked has all 3 lights come on.

I pulled the centre rear dome light on my 1993 and the 1992, this was the observation:
1993 2 prong connection on light
1992 3 prong connection on light

I will venture a guess the prong difference has something to do with it, but since its designed to only iluminate the centre rear dome light after 1992, there must be a reason behind it and therefore nothing is wrong with mine.

Ya, prob wire a hot from center light to each reading light. Would be easy to do that way. I think a diode would be needed in each lead to prevent each reading light from turning on the center and opposite reading light.
